Algoscale vs STX Next: overview

Algoscale

Algoscale is a US-based data and AI engineering company founded in 2018 and headquartered in Newark, DE, with 200–500 employees. The firm specialises in designing data lakes, lakehouses, and AI agents on AWS, Azure, and Snowflake, with over 100 production deployments for Fortune 500 and growth companies. Algoscale's ML practice includes end-to-end pipeline production, computer vision, LLM-powered agents, and AI-as-a-service offerings.

STX Next

STX Next is one of Europe's largest Python software houses, founded in 2005 and headquartered in Wrocław, Poland, with 600+ engineers. The firm's ML strength lies in operationalising models within complete software systems — engineering the full software ecosystem required for ML to function reliably in production. In 2026, STX Next has increased emphasis on MLOps, deployment automation, and long-term model maintainability, making it a strong choice for teams that need ML embedded in larger Python-based products.
